The moon is just a mirror: Lantern Giveaway

LMCC's Arts Center at Governors Island
Sep 3, 2023
Soissons Landing - Soissons Landing - LMCC's Arts Center

Artists Rhon­da Wep­pler and Trevor Mahovsky host a spe­cial evening event mark­ing the trans­for­ma­tion of their instal­la­tion, there is noth­ing you can think that is not the moon, on view at Low­er Man­hat­tan Cul­tur­al Coun­cil (LMCC)‘s Arts Cen­ter at Gov­er­nors Island. This instal­la­tion cur­rent­ly hous­es over 300 hand­made lanterns the artists start­ed mak­ing in 2022. Rhon­da and Trevor invite you to take home one of these unique lanterns, a rare oppor­tu­ni­ty to receive an art­work and give these lanterns an extend­ed life. The parade of illu­mi­nat­ed lanterns leav­ing the exhi­bi­tion will cre­ate a scat­ter­ing of light, rem­i­nis­cent of tra­di­tion­al lantern festivals. 

The mak­ing and shar­ing of these lanterns is an evolv­ing aspect of the duo’s prac­tice where they cre­ate an econ­o­my of copy­ing, shar­ing and remak­ing objects. The cur­rent lanterns will be replaced by lanterns vis­i­tors have made dur­ing spe­cial work­shops with Rhon­da, that repli­cate objects they have lost or giv­en away. These lanterns, small time cap­sules of visitor’s mem­o­ries mir­ror­ing objects that once exist­ed, will remain on view at LMC­C’s Arts Cen­ter through winter.

LMCC is a mem­ber of Gov­er­nors Island’s com­mu­ni­ty of year-round ten­ants.
